Finding Hidden Caves on Carvoeiro Walks
The Seven Hanging Valleys trail is a top choice for hikers. This path connects Marinha Beach to Vale Centeanes. You will see many sinkholes along the way. These openings reveal deep caves below the cliffs.
Look for small paths leading off the main trail. These often lead to secluded viewpoints or cave entrances. Always stay behind the safety fences for your protection. The views of the turquoise water are truly breathtaking.

Parking at Praia da Marinha is free but fills up fast. Arrive before 9:00 AM to secure a spot in 2026. The trail is well-marked with yellow and red signs. It is one of the most beautiful walks in Europe.
The Magic of Algar Seco and the Boardwalk
Algar Seco is a famous rock formation in Carvoeiro. It features natural pools and unique window-like caves. The "Boneca" cave is a must-visit spot here. You can walk through a narrow tunnel to see the sea.

Visit the Boneca Bar for a drink with a view. It sits right among the rocks and caves. This area is best visited during low tide. The light inside the caves is best in the morning.
The boardwalk starts near the Nossa Senhora da Encarnação fort. It runs for about 600 meters along the cliff top. Benches are available for resting and enjoying the breeze. It is a perfect spot for sunset photos.
Secret Paths to Secluded Beach Grottoes
Searching for hidden beach walks near Carvoeiro leads to amazing finds. Some caves are only accessible during very low tides. Praia do Carvalho is a great example of this. You enter the beach through a hand-carved tunnel.
Once on the sand, look for small openings in the cliffs. These often lead to tiny, private sea caves. Always check the tide charts before you start walking. Getting trapped by the rising tide is a real risk.
Another great spot is Praia do Vale Covo. The cliffs here house a massive, arched cave. It is one of the largest in the area. You can view it from the coastal path above.
The scale of the rock formations is truly impressive. Local boat tours often enter this specific cave. However, seeing it from the trail is equally rewarding. Wear shoes with good grip for these sandy paths.
Safety Tips for Your Algarve Adventure

Safety is vital when finding hidden caves on Carvoeiro walks. Wear sturdy hiking shoes with good grip. The limestone cliffs can be crumbly and unstable. Stay on marked paths whenever it is possible.
The sun in Portugal can be very strong in 2026. Wear a hat and apply high-SPF sunscreen regularly. Start your walk early to avoid the midday heat. Tell someone your planned route before you head out.
Consider the physical difficulty of the scenic walks in Carvoeiro 2026 edition. Some trails involve steep climbs or uneven stairs. Know your limits and take frequent breaks. Respect the local environment and leave no trash behind.
Carry a fully charged phone for emergencies. Download offline maps as signal can be weak near cliffs. Check the weather forecast for high winds or rain. Coastal paths can become dangerous in stormy conditions.

What is the best time for finding hidden caves on Carvoeiro walks?
The best time is during low tide in the early morning. Low tide reveals more cave entrances along the shoreline. Morning light provides the best visibility for photography. Check a local tide table before you begin your journey.
Are the caves in Carvoeiro free to visit on foot?
Most caves visible from the walking trails are free to enjoy. You do not need a ticket for the boardwalk or cliff paths. However, some sea caves are only accessible by paid boat tours. Walking offers a great budget-friendly alternative.
What should I wear for coastal cave walks in Portugal?
Wear comfortable hiking shoes or sneakers with excellent traction. Avoid flip-flops as the cliff paths are often rocky and uneven. Bring a light jacket for breezy coastal winds. Sunglasses and a wide-brimmed hat are also essential items.
